National Coordination Committee of Electricity Employees and Engineers (NCCOEEE) extends support to strike of Karnataka power employees

 

Message from Com. Samiulla, Deputy General Secretary, AIFEE

 

Dear Comrades,

On behalf of KPTC Employees Union and Associations Federation, Bangalore, Karnataka, I thank All India Federation of Electricity Employees (AIFEE) and National Coordination Committee of Electricity Employees and Engineers (NCCOEEE) for their support to our 16 March 2023 strike. Not only that they mailed letters to Shri Basavaraj Bommai, Chief Minister, Karnataka extending their support and sympathies, they also asked all the state constituents of power sector all over India to organise demonstrations and gate meetings at their offices in our support.

I once again thanks one and all who stood with us in this struggle.
